Manila Water customers in some parts of Antipolo City, Cainta, and Rodriguez in Rizal Province and a village in Marikina City will experience water service interruption on Thursday, Aug. 25.

In its advisory posted on its social media pages, Manila Water announced that there will be no water starting at 10 p.m. on Aug. 25 until 5 a.m. on Aug. 26 in some parts of Barangay Inarawan (Along Marcos Highway from Saint Anthony de Padua Parish to Maagay1) due to line meter replacement activity in the affected areas.
Also in Antipolo City, parts of Barangay San Juan (along Marcos Highway from Iglesia Ni Cristo to Crystal Builders Supply and Sitio Inalsan) will experience water service interruption from 10 p.m. on Aug. 25 until 4 a.m. on Aug. 26 due to line meter replacement along Marcos Highway.
In Cainta, parts of Barangay San Isidro and Barangay San Roque in Marikina City will have no water from 10 p.m. on Aug. 25 until 6 a.m. on Aug. 26, also due to Manila Water’s line replacement activity.
In Rodriguez, Rizal, parts of Barangay San Isidro will have no water from 10 p.m. on Aug. 25 until 4 a.m. on Aug. 26 due to leak repair works in the affected village.
